A rectangle is measured 6.5 cm by 7.8 cm .

If its actual area is 52.4 square cm , find the percentage error in the area.

1 Answer

3 votes

Answer:

3.24%

Explanation:

Percentage error =[ (|calculated value - actual value) / actual value] x 100

calculated area = length x width

6.5 x 7.8 = 50.7

[(|50.7 - 52.4|] / 52.4] x 100 = 3,24
